Are people in Grants Pass older or younger than people in Grass Lake charter?
- The Median Age in Grants Pass is 4.5 years younger than in Grass Lake charter.

Are housing costs cheaper in Grants Pass or Grass Lake charter?
- Grants Pass housing costs are 18.0% more expensive than Grass Lake charter hous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Grants Pass or Grass Lake charter?
- The average commute for residents of Grants Pass is 15.7 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Grass Lake charter.

Things to do in Grass Lake charter?
Living in Grass Lake Charter Township, MI is a great experience. Located at the center of Jackson County, Grass Lake is known for its rural charm and tranquil atmosphere. Residents enjoy close proximity to nearby shopping centers and restaurants, as well as a variety of out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, canoeing, fishing, and camping. The township also has a number of parks and recreational areas that are great for picnics and family gatherings. The schools are top-notch and the crime rate is low, making it an ideal place to raise a family or retire in peace.
